Sometimes it helps to get it on paper.
What you have to lose by quitting:
*bad health
*smelling horrible
*isolation
*digging for change for that extra pack
*burning your clothes, your hand, your car seat.....
*active addiction
*anxiety when you need to smoke but can't
*bad skin, teeth, breath, stained fingers
Ok, I tried to come up with what we really lose....and couldn't come up with losing anything good. And I tried!! I tried to remember what it was like to smoke, but all the "good" feelings associated with smoking are gone for me.
What we have to gain:
*time
*money
*freedom from addiction
*taste buds working again
*smelling pretty...or at least better
*hugs and kisses from those who used to shy away from the smell
*self-respect, confidence
*better hair, skin, teeth, nails
Hmmm.......This is a great start and I could go on!! But if you are struggling, you need to do this, not me. Try it!! It really, really works when you write it down.
